Two years of perovskite progress

Scientists in China examined some of the key achievements in the development of perovskite solar cells in 2020 and 2021. The group finds that translating laboratory achievements onto larger, manufacturable devices, is the biggest challenge, and sees continuing collaboration between the industry and academic researchers as the key to overcoming this challenge.

Bringing the noise for better solar cell efficiency

An international team of scientists developed a technique to isolate individual sources of electrical ‘noise’ within a solar cell. Comparing the technique to being able to pick out a single voice within a 200-person choir, they say the technique will help to improve understanding of where efficiency losses occur within a cell, and effective ways to mitigate them.

Inverted perovskite solar cell with 22.1% efficiency via star-shaped polymer

The solar cell was fabricated with a special polymer that is able to passivate defects at the grain boundaries and interfacial surfaces, inhibit nonradiative recombination and charge-transport loss, and improve stabilities under moisture. The device exhibited a remarkable fill factor, of 0.862.

Conical-shaped solar panels cooled by forced airflow

A group of international scientists has compared the hypothetical performance of three novel shapes of solar modules – pyramidal, hexagonal and conical – and has found the latter has the strongest potential in terms of thermal behavior. According to their findings, a cooling technique based on forced airflow is key to making these solar module shapes into a feasible solution.

Xinyi suffers setback in EU anti-dumping case

The Chinese solar glass maker, which claimed a positive legal judgement in the European General Court in 2019, is now likely to have that victory set aside by the European Court of Justice, with an advocate-general saying the company benefited from an income tax regime which may have unfairly distorted its operations.
